Overview
Established in 1995, the Universidad Nacional de Lanús (UNLa - National University of Lanús) is an Urban Engaged University located in the city of Remedios de Escalada de San Martín, which is part of Lanús' district. It is located at only 16 km far south from Buenos Aires City.
Teaching at the Universidad Nacional de Lanús covers a range of academic subjects including Community Health, Arts and Humanities, Production and Technologic Development and Public Policies and Planning . The university also aims to benefit the local community by offering training programs open to all ages.
UNLa also has an extensive scholarship program for internal undergraduate students. These are financed through a solidarity fund made up of voluntary contributions and money raised from fees and the university budget. It is important to know that since 1949 public universities at graduate level are tuition-free and open to anyone. In contrast, post-graduate education is generally not free.

Argentine University System
In Argentina, universities use the Continental education system, which differs greatly with the Anglo-Saxon and the Scandinavian systems. The lack of equivalence for the different degrees requires an explanation of the educational system so that there might not be confusions further ahead:
a. Undergraduate courses: They usually last between two and three years and students receive an associate degree on a specialized fielb. Graduate courses:i. Licentiate course: Students receive a Licentiate degree on a specialized subject. The course is equivalent to an American or European undergraduate degree plus a Master’s degree in the field according to the equivalences set forth by the Bologna process.
ii. Licentiate cycle: Students who hold an undergraduate degree may apply for a Licentiate cycle course in order to obtain a Licentiate degree on a related field.
c. Postgraduate courses: These include Master’s degrees (2 years long), specializations (1 year long) and doctorates (4 to 5 years long).
